Characterizing Weighted Composition Operators on Weighted-Type High-Order Growth Spaces via the Component Function $\varphi_p$
Abstract
Let $\psi$ be a holomorphic function on the open unit ball $\BB \subset \C^N$, and let $\varphi$ be a holomorphic self-map of $\BB$, associated with normal weights $\nu$ and $\mu$. We consider the weighted composition operator $ W_{\psi,\varphi} : \mathcal H_\nu^{(n)} \to \mathcal H_\mu^{(m)}, \quad n,m \in \N,$ acting between weighted-type high-order growth spaces. Unlike previous studies that involve the full symbol $\varphi$, this paper establishes characterizations of the boundedness, compactness, and asymptotic norm estimates of $W_{\psi,\varphi}$ \emph{solely in terms of the symbol $\psi$ and a single component function $\varphi_p$ of $\varphi$}, offering a new approach to the analysis of such operators.
